Roofing Company vs. Handyman: Who Should Handle Your Roof Repairs

 
Roof problems can seem without warning, from lacking shingles to active leaks that threaten your home’s structure. When repairs are needed, many homeowners face the same query: must you hire a professional roofing company or call a handyman? While both options could appear viable, the proper alternative depends on the complexity of the repair, long-term costs, and total safety. Understanding the variations can assist you protect your roof and your investment.
 
 
Understanding the Position of a Roofing Firm
 
 
A roofing company specializes completely in roof installation, maintenance, and repair. Their crews are trained to work with a wide range of roofing systems, including asphalt shingles, metal roofs, flat roofs, and tile. Most licensed roofing contractors observe local building codes, carry insurance, and offer warranties on each labor and materials.
 
 
Because roofing firms focus only on roofs, they can accurately diagnose hidden issues reminiscent of water intrusion, structural damage, or air flow problems. What looks like a small leak may very well be a symptom of a much bigger subject, something a professional roofer is trained to determine and fix properly.
 
 
What a Handyman Typically Provides
 
 
A handyman is a generalist who handles many small home repairs. This can embody fixing doors, patching drywall, putting in fixtures, and performing primary exterior work. Some handymen also offer roof repairs, normally limited to minor tasks similar to replacing a few shingles or sealing a small visible leak.
 
 
Handymen often cost less than roofing corporations and could also be available on quick notice. For very small, low-risk repairs, this can seem like a handy solution. Nonetheless, most handymen are not licensed roofing contractors and will not carry specialised insurance for roof work.
 
 
Skill Level and Training Variations
 
 
Roofing is a specialized trade that requires training, expertise, and knowledge of safety procedures. Roofing corporations invest in ongoing education, equipment, and compliance with industry standards. This ensures repairs are achieved accurately and safely.
 
 
Handymen typically do not need formal roofing training. While some might have expertise, their knowledge typically varies widely. This increases the risk of improper repairs that may briefly mask the problem instead of fixing it. Over time, this can lead to more intensive damage and higher repair costs.
 
 
Safety and Liability Considerations
 
 
Roof work is dangerous. Falls from roofs are one of many leading causes of serious accidents in home improvement work. Professional roofing companies use safety harnesses, protective gear, and trained crews to attenuate risk.
 
 
If a handyman is injured in your property and lacks proper insurance, liability might fall on the homeowner. Roofing companies usually carry workers’ compensation and liability insurance, protecting you from surprising legal or medical expenses.
 
 
Long-Term Cost Comparability
 
 
While a handyman could offer a lower upfront worth, improper or incomplete repairs can result in repeat leaks, interior damage, and even premature roof replacement. Roofing corporations may cost more initially, but their work is designed to final and infrequently consists of warranties. This can lower your expenses over time by reducing the need for repeated fixes.
 
 
When Every Option Makes Sense
 
 
A handyman could also be suitable for very minor, non-structural repairs on an older roof nearing the end of its lifespan. Examples include reattaching loose flashing or changing a small number of shingles in an easily accessible area.
 
 
A roofing company is the higher alternative for leaks, storm damage, sagging areas, widespread shingle loss, or any repair that affects the roof’s structure or waterproofing. These situations require professional assessment and proper materials to avoid future issues.
 
 
Making the Right Resolution for Your Home
 
 
Choosing between a roofing firm and a handyman needs to be primarily based on the scope of the repair, safety considerations, and long-term value. Roofs protect your whole home, and mistakes can be costly. For anything past a really minor fix, a professional roofing company provides expertise, accountability, and peace of mind that a general handyman normally can't match.
